HC Deb 05 July 1971 vol 820 cc244-5W
66. Mr. Carter

asked the Secretary of State for Trade and Industry what import duties are imposed on British cars when entering those countries to which they are currently exported.

Mr. John Davies

The British car industry exports virtually world-wide. Some countries impose no import duty; the import duties imposed by other countries range from 1 per cent. to 450 per cent.
